Believe it or not, it's the retailer that sets the name. Example: I once had a
friend walk into a store and said, "I'd like to look at that bong, please."
Retailer's response: "I'm sorry, sir, we don't sell bongs here. I'm afraid
you'll have to leave now." He did so, walked back in, and said, "I'd like to
look at that water pipe, please." Retailer's response: "Certainly, sir, I'd be
glad to help you."

Yes, they have made the NAME "bong" illegal, but NOT the product! As long as
there is the possibility the item can be used for smoking some LEGAL substance,
such as tobacco or herbal blends, then only the NAME "bong" is illegal.
Evidence all the "smoke shops" here in Sandy Eggo! They ALL sell a large
variety of glassware used for smoking, but as long as they can be used for
tobacco they are legal.

I think this guy's attorneys are right -- as long as he is careful about the
name, he is okay.
